Quirks of the Lagrange Filter package

All variables need to be in SI

When specifying times in f(times = [1,2,3]), the times are in seconds since start of dataset. NOT the actual timestamps of data

If you get NaNs, it's probably because particles were advected beyond the edge of the domain

Can't just pip install on top of analysis3. I needed to set up a dedicated virtualenv

Seems like importing / using dask distributed leads to the hdf error? Looks like we just need to call client.close() before running the filtering
